我的笔记本电脑的电池寿命比广告上说的要短很多,显然这是由于运行中的某些代码消耗电池电量的速度比最佳速度要快。
我(使用 Mac OSX 10.6)如何确定哪些应用程序对电池的消耗最大?
答案1
我同意@Connor W 的建议,使用活动监视器(或终端上的“top”)查看哪些程序占用了最多的 CPU。不幸的是,这可能无法显示哪些程序占用了最多的 CPU图形处理器,并且 GPU 有足够的潜力来消耗电力。
以下是一些额外的省电技巧:
确保安装了 Flash 拦截器。我喜欢点击闪现。它仅适用于 Safari,但其他浏览器也有类似的工具。
Flash 是最臭名昭著的 CPU/电池消耗大户,而且经常只是为了广告而运行。我似乎记得有一项研究估计,在 Mac 上,在默认的开箱设置下,在典型的网络使用情况下,超过 10% 的电池寿命都花在了 Flash 上广告独自的。
大多数 Flash 拦截器还允许您从 YouTube 和 Vimeo 等热门视频共享网站加载原生 H.264 视频。Mac OS X 的原生视频播放代码比通过 Flash 播放效率高得多。
避免将 Flash 用于长时间运行的服务,例如互联网音频流(Pandora、Grooveshark、直接从网页播放播客等)。下载原生 Mac OS X 客户端,或选择其“HTML5”版本,或选择原生 Mac 应用程序(例如 iTunes)可以播放的标准格式音频流。
如果不需要,不要将背光开到最大。如果没有电源适配器,不要通过 USB 供电(不要让 iPhone 和 iPad 一直处于连接状态,弹出闪存驱动器和 3G 卡)。不使用时,请关闭蓝牙和 AirPort。
答案2
我要检查的第一件事是活动监视器中正在运行且 CPU 使用率很高的应用程序。
活动监视器位于 /Applications/Utilities/Activity Monitor.app
在应用中,点击 CPU 列以按 CPU 使用率筛选进程,然后观察一段时间。如果您看到某个应用经常大量使用 CPU(>60-80%),则这会缩短电池寿命。尝试关闭它,看看电池寿命是否有所改善。
答案3
确保没有在后台运行“kies wifi 代理”。
我的电池寿命从约 6 小时缩短到不到 2 小时。删除该程序后一切恢复正常。)
答案4
在 Linux 中我们使用 powertop。虽然我从未使用过它,但很多人推荐它来调查电源泄漏。它甚至记录了许多 CPU 睡眠状态。